Step 1: Heat butter in saucepan over medium heat and saute onion. Meanwhile, peel and chop potatoes into 1/2" cubes.
Step 2: Add potatoes to saucepan, almost cover with water, cover and bring to a boil. Reduce heat to simmer and cook 20-25 minutes, or until potatoes are tender.
Step 3: Add milk and cook a few more minutes until heated through. Garnish with paprika and green onions.
Step 4: Note: I use the smaller portions of butter and salt, so my flavor relies on a whole sweet onion.
